MetService has issued three warnings and a watch for the South Island, covering heavy rain, snow and strong winds.

An Orange Heavy Rain Warning is in force for the Kaikōura Coast and Ranges and the north Canterbury ranges east of Lake Sumner.

It runs for 25 hours from 10pm Sunday 19 April until 11pm Monday 20 April.

MetService is forecasting 100 to 130 millimetres of rain in the warning area, with 150 to 200 millimetres expected for the Seaward Kaikōura Range.

Peak rates of 20 to 30 millimetres an hour are forecast on Monday morning, and the freezing level is expected to lower to between 1200 and 1400 metres.

MetService says there is a moderate chance of the warning being upgraded to red.

Streams and rivers may rise rapidly, with surface flooding, slips and difficult driving conditions possible. Its advice is to clear drains and gutters, avoid low lying areas, and drive cautiously.

MetService has also issued two Road Snowfall Warnings.

On Porters Pass (SH73), a 13 hour warning runs from 7pm Monday until 8am Tuesday.

Snow in showers is expected to lower to 800 metres on Monday evening, with 2 to 3 centimetres forecast to accumulate on the road from Monday evening to Tuesday morning.

On Lewis Pass (SH7), a 14 hour warning runs from 4pm Monday until 6am Tuesday.

Rain is expected to turn to snow about the summit on Monday afternoon, lowering to 800 metres in the evening.

Peak snowfall is forecast on Monday evening, with 3 to 5 centimetres possible about and south of the summit before conditions ease early Tuesday morning.

A Strong Wind Watch is also in place for Buller, Grey and Westland, covering 24 hours from 9am Monday until 9am Tuesday. MetService says southeast winds may approach severe gale in exposed places, with a moderate chance of an upgrade to a warning.

The heavy rain warning is next due to be updated at 10am Monday. The snowfall warnings and wind watch are next due to be updated at 11am Monday.
